§ 35.31 FIRE CHIEF; ASSISTANT FIRE CHIEF.
   (A)   The positions of Fire Chief and Assistant Fire Chief are hereby established.
   (B)   The positions of Fire Chief and Assistant Fire Chief shall be filled by appointment of the Mayor with the approval of the City Council.
   (C)   The Volunteer Fire Department shall operate pursuant to rules and regulations promulgated by the Volunteer Fire Department and approved by the Mayor and City Council.

TOURISM AND CONVENTION COMMISSION
§ 35.35 ESTABLISHMENT.
   Pursuant to KRS 91A.350(2), the City Council does hereby establish a Tourism and Convention Commission for the purpose of promoting convention and tourist activity.

§ 35.36 MEMBERSHIP.
   The Commission established pursuant to KRS 91A.350(2) shall be composed of seven members to be appointed, in accordance with the method used to establish the Commission. All members of this Commission established by the city shall be separately appointed by the Mayor of the city.

§ 35.37 NOMINATION.
   Names of candidates for appointment to the Commission shall be submitted to the Mayor in the following manner:
   (A)   (1)   Three from a list of six or more names submitted by the Munfordville Hotel and Motel Association, or if none exists, by the Kentucky Hotel and Motel Association. If no formal local city or county hotel and motel association is in existence upon the establishment of the Commission, or upon the expiration of the term of a Commissioner appointed by the appropriate chief executive officer or officers, from persons residing within the jurisdiction of the Commission and representing local hotels or motels.
      (2)   The Munfordville Hotel and Motel Association shall not be required to be affiliated with the Kentucky Hotel and Motel Association to be recognized as the official city hotel and motel association.
   (B)   (1)   One Commissioner from a list of three or more names submitted by the Munfordville Restaurant Association, or if none exists, by the Kentucky Restaurant Association. If no formal local restaurant association or associations exist upon the establishment of the Commission, or upon the expiration of the term of a Commissioner appointed pursuant to this division, then one Commissioner shall be appointed by the appropriate chief executive officer or officers from persons residing within the jurisdiction of the Commission and representing a local restaurant.
      (2)   The Munfordville Restaurant Association shall not be required to be affiliated with the Kentucky Restaurant Association to be recognized as the official city hotel and motel association.
   (C)   One Commissioner from a list of three or more names submitted by the Chamber of Commerce. If no local chamber of commerce is in existence upon the establishment of the Commission, or upon the expiration of the term of a Commissioner appointed pursuant to this division, then one Commissioner shall be appointed by the appropriate chief executive officer or officers from persons residing within the jurisdiction of the Commission and representing local businesses.
   (D)   Two Commissioners appointed directly by the Mayor.
